Developable Surface. Rhino has commands to create and unroll developable surfaces with holes and marking curves. Developable surfaces are surfaces that can be formed by rolling a flat sheet of material such that the material does not stretch, tear, or wrinkle. Examples of this type of shape are cylinders, cones, and some steel ship hulls. This video tutorial explains the difference between Unroll, Smash and Create UV curve commands that often get confused. With Rhino you can display the Gaussian curvature graph and analyse if a surface is developable. If the Gaussian curvature is not zero on any point on a surface, then it‘s not possible to unroll it without stretching the material. A sphere for example is a surface with compound curvature.
